WWE star thinks he’s stronger than Brock Lesnar
When asked who’s stronger between him and Brock Lesnar, Braun Strowman said, “Oh, man, I don’t know. Brock’s a tough individual. It just depends on the style you’re talking about. As far as strength-wise, I believe I am a good bit stronger than him. But in terms of technique and things like that, I know he’s a lot more advanced. So it’s a 50/50 thing. Brock’s a tough individual, but I also like to think that I am as well.”
Braun Strowman has previously faced Lesnar, but it didn’t end well for the Monster Among Men. While he said that he was stronger than Lesnar, he ended up getting defeated. The Beast doesn’t just pummel his opponents with his suplexes and F5s but takes them down strategically with his techniques as well. In a previous match with Lesnar, Strowman accidentally hit Lesnar in the face and faced a real punch by The Beast which left him totally staggered.
